🧠 1. Understand the GATE Pattern Inside Out

Before you start preparing, get familiar with:

  • Sections: General Aptitude + CS/IT Subjects

  • Total Questions: 65 (10 from GA, 55 from CS/IT syllabus)

  • Marking: Different weightage for MCQs and NATs

  • Negative marking in MCQs

Knowing the structure helps you plan time and strategy effectively.


📅 2. Make a Realistic Study Schedule

Divide your preparation into phases:

  • Phase 1: Concept Building
    Focus on understanding fundamentals from books and lectures.

  • Phase 2: Practice
    Solve topic questions and previous year papers regularly.

  • Phase 3: Revision
    Keep last 4–6 weeks for revising formulas, shortcuts, and weak areas.

Consistency beats long hours of irregular study.


📘 3. Focus on Core Subjects First

These topics repeat frequently in GATE CS & IT:
✔ Data Structures & Algorithms
✔ Operating Systems
✔ Computer Networks
✔ DBMS (Databases)
✔ Theory of Computation
✔ Compiler Design
✔ Digital Logic

Strong fundamentals in these areas give you the biggest advantage.

📝 5. Solve Previous Year GATE Papers

Past papers are gold! They help you:
✔ Understand question style and difficulty
✔ Identify high‑frequency topics
✔ Improve time management
✔ Avoid surprises on exam day

Solve at least last 10 years of GATE CS/IT papers seriously.


📊 6. Take Regular Tests

Taking mock tests and sectional quizzes:

  • Builds exam temperament

  • Improves speed & accuracy

  • Shows which areas need more focus

Treat every mock like the real GATE exam.


⏱ 7. Master Time Management

During the exam:

  • Attempt easy questions first

  • Don’t get stuck on difficult ones

  • Maintain a steady pace

  • Keep an eye on time every 15 minutes

Smart time allocation = higher score.
